Abstract

120,901. Scintilla [Firm of]. Nov. 6, 1917, [Convention date]. Magneto-electric machines.-The sides a, b, c, d of the pole-pieces N, S of the rotating or other magnets used in magneto-electric ignition apparatus are inclined to the plane passing through the centres of both poles and the magnet axis, instead of being parallel thereto for the purpose of allowing an increase in the range of adjustment of the point of ignition. The sides may incline towards the axis, Fig. 2, or away from the axis, Fig. 4.
